Why Jonathon Richman circa 1976 should have dated Liz Phair circa 1995

Way back in 1976, Jonathon Richman, the head Modern Lover himself just wanted someone he could care about, someone he could understand, someone who could be his girlfriend. That's a G-I-R-L-F-R-E-N-D.

Fast forward nearly 20 years. It is then Ms. Phair* ponders in a jaded, deadpan tone "what ever happened to a boyfriend?" You know, someone who could "make love cause he's in it." All she wants are "letters and sodas," but alas she laments the death of such niceties, such "stupid, old shit" in our post-modern society.

While the decades elapsed, given the tragic nature of time we can only hope Jonathon and Liz meet someday on the astral plane. You are probably already familiar with these classics, in case you owe it to yourself to take a listen.
